Description

EVEREVE inspires women to move forward in their fashion so that they feel fully alive. By offering modern, curated trends from 150+ brands, including our own best-selling line—along with warm, genuine advice—we deliver a styling experience made personal. Our 110+ stores, booming e-commerce business, and fast-growing subscription box service, Trendsend, reach over two million customers every year. Living our core brand values and treating everyone with HEART (humility, empathy, authenticity, relationships, tenacity) creates a shared purpose and collaborative community—and it's also a key part of our success. Join our team to help shape the future of an ever-growing, ever-evolving brand! Location: EVEREVE’s Headquarters - Edina, MN ( onsite, not available for remote ) Position Overview: The Visual Communications Project Manager supports home office visual merchandising and the in-store/field visual merchandising team. Reporting to the Director of Visual Experience with a dotted line to the Director of Field Visual, the Visual Communications Project Manager will partner in creating the tools and training for our teams to successfully execute strong visual presentations in our stores. This role will: Create and manage all visual communication documents Maintain and update visual merchandising standards Manage home office VM communication with cross-functional teams Participate in and support monthly in-store floorsets Support new store openings, relocations and renovations Manage billing, invoicing, inventory and sample management as it relates to VM Support and/or manage misc. department projects as needed Maintain and evaluate VM team processes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Visual Communication Photograph, create, and manage: (Using Adobe Creative Suite and SketchUp) Monthly floorset documents Monthly window documents Monthly jewelry documents Any and all other visual updates as needed – (e.g. how-to’s, substitution guides) Visual Merchandising Standards Partner with Store Operations and Marketing teams as needed to ensure VM information is being communicated at the proper time and within the proper channels Manage all email communication with the VM field team and individual stores regarding VM needs Visual Merchandising Floorset Preparation and Execution Own calendar and scheduling of all prep meetings, floorset creation dates and cross functional involvement in the process Manage and track samples, identifying and tagging all items prior to floorset Organize transportation of samples to and from floorset and between other stores and the office as needed Participate in monthly floorsets to understand merchandising objectives and directives for the month Support buying in managing mark downs Photograph final floorset and samples to create communication documents Create, review and approve VM scenarios and alternatives as needed Window Document Preparation and Execution Assist with window and mannequin set-up Photograph and edit as needed for documents Other in-store merchandising set-ups as needed Project Management Support new and remodeled store projects and processes in partnership with VM Directors and the Store Design and Construction team Build and manage all distribution lists for VM elements Keep tracking documents updated and accurate as needed Support in managing the VM home office budget, logging and tracking all expenses Any misc projects as needed Vendor Management Build and manage all distribution lists for vendors as needed Place orders as needed directly with vendors Liaison between VM team, store teams and vendor partners Manage project timelines and communication between Evereve and vendors for shipments to new and existing stores Approve and track all invoices Communicate with finance regarding invoices as needed
